Output 51ab1ecc888405431dd281d383c80afad4df8f22d2ed736a2f792a17ca4372db: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50429537dc20d274a6a4cc7f4f70cf9352f7280f OP_EQUALVERIFY OP_CHECKSIG
address
18KNpcAZVDofG3QVw1uDHi7YyehCeraZLZ
transaction
51ab1ecc888405431dd281d383c80afad4df8f22d2ed736a2f792a17ca4372db
spent
true